Wikipedia, 20 November 2017 (John William Fortescue; The Honourable Sir John William Fortescue, KCVO (28 December 1859 - 22 October 1933); was a British military historian; historian of the British Army (1905-1926) and served as Royal Librarian and Archivist at Windsor Castle (1905-1926); born in Madeira; educted at Harrow School and Trinity College, Cambridge and latter at Oxford (DLitt (Oxon));
